  3. 3

    Diagnose the whole failure

    Quick visits still get real diagnosis. A running toilet might be a flapper — or a corroded fill valve and a seeping supply line. We check the parts around the failure so today's fix doesn't become next month's callback.

  4. 4

    Fix it from the truck

    Trucks are stocked for the repairs same-day calls usually need: fill valves, cartridges, traps, supply lines, disposals, sump pumps. Most jobs finish in the first visit. If yours needs an ordered part, we'll secure things today and return with it.

What Affects the Cost of Same-Day Plumber

Same-day scheduling is regular work at regular rates — a promise about speed, not a surcharge — so cost is driven by the job, not the calendar. A running toilet, a dripping shut-off, a dead disposal, and a clogged sink each carry their own parts and labor, and most finish in one visit from a stocked truck.

What moves the number is what we find under the sink: a flapper swap is one thing, a corroded fill valve plus a seeping supply stop is another. The condition of the old shut-offs matters, since a fixture repair often means replacing the valve feeding it while the water is off. Anything needing an ordered part may carry to the next day.
